| Parking/Access Road Notes: |
Parked at the trailhead on Tripoli Road. We arrived around 9:30am after a sunrise hike on Osceola, and the small lot was full, but plenty of room to park in the grass along the entrance. When we left around 1:30pm there were open spaces. |

| Comments: |
After our sunrise hike on Osceola and East Osceola, it was still early so drove to the Tecumseh trailhead on Tripoli Road and went up via the Mount Tecumseh trail. This route was pretty quiet, not a lot of traffic. More on the way down than up, but still not too much. The summit was not as packed as we expected either. Really enjoyed this trail, very green and mossy, so beautiful! |
